Mesothelioma Lawyers

Mesothelioma attorneys specialize in asbestos litigation including lawsuits and claims against trust funds. They must understand complex state laws and national legal requirements to effectively handle these types of claims.

They should also be able to access asbestos databases of job sites and determine which asbestos manufacturers could be responsible for the exposure. A qualified asbestos lawyer can make the lawsuit process simpler, allowing victims to concentrate on their treatment and remain with their families.

The first step to filing an asbestos lawsuit is meeting with a mesothelioma attorney to get a free case evaluation. Your lawyer will help you determine the best type of claim for your situation and which companies should be held liable. Asbestos exposure can occur in a variety of forms, and it may be difficult for people to remember exactly when they were exposed or at what places. However, mesothelioma attorneys have access to databases that contain thousands of businesses, products, and job locations where asbestos exposure occurred.

Asbestos attorneys also know how they can analyze a case to find evidence to prove your claim. You may have medical records that show that you were diagnosed with mesothelioma or the death certificate declares "mesothelioma". Asbestos attorneys are familiar with the process of ordering these documents and know what questions to ask to get the most info from them.

A mesothelioma lawyer who's knowledgeable will also know how state laws impact the method you submit your lawsuit. For instance, the law in New York requires that you bring your case in the state of the company responsible for your asbestos exposure comes from that state. Attorneys working for national firms have experience in filing claims across different states and are aware of the laws in each state.

Mesothelioma is a painful, life-threatening disease that affects the lung lining and chest cavity. It is caused by exposure to asbestos, which was used in a variety of commercial and residential construction products for more than 30 years. The exposure may have occurred in a number of different ways, including at work or in schools, as well as in the military, and at home.

If someone is diagnosed with mesothelioma, they can file a personal injury lawsuit against the company that is responsible for their exposure to asbestos lawsuit. They may also file a wrongful death claim on behalf of a loved one who died from mesothelioma or other asbestos-related illnesses.

Asbestos patients can get financial reimbursement for expenses such as lost wages, medical costs and treatment costs. Asbestos lawyers can help their clients collect damages through mesothelioma lawsuits or trust fund claims against the companies who are accountable for their asbestos exposure. They can also assist their clients in filing a wrongful-death lawsuit on behalf a loved one who has died from mesothelioma.

An experienced mesothelioma lawyer can determine whether the patient has a valid claim for compensation and help them in filing a lawsuit, trust fund or VA claim. The value of each mesothelioma lawsuit is unique and is determined by multiple factors that include the patient's asbestos exposure, age at diagnosis and the amount they have lost due to the disease. Compensation may include future and past medical costs loss of wages, loss of a loved-one legal fees, punitive damage and discomfort and pain.
